Understanding Istanbul Airport (IST) Taxi Services
Istanbul Airport has a well-organised taxi system designed to serve millions of passengers annually. Upon exiting the terminal, you'll find designated taxi stands where official taxis queue. These vehicles are typically yellow, turquoise, or black, each indicating a different class of service with varying rates. Yellow taxis (Class C) are the most common and economical, turquoise taxis (Class D) offer a slightly more premium service with larger vehicles, and black taxis (Class E) represent luxury vehicles, often used for VIP transfers. It's crucial to use only official taxis from these designated stands to ensure safety and fair pricing.

Official airport taxis are metered, meaning the fare is calculated based on distance and time, providing transparency. Always ensure the driver activates the meter at the start of your journey.
The Journey: What to Expect from IST to Tuyap Palas
The distance from Istanbul Airport (IST) to Tuyap Palas is considerable, typically around 50 to 60 kilometres, depending on the exact route taken. The journey primarily involves travelling along major motorways, including the O-7 (Northern Marmara Motorway) and connecting roads towards Büyükçekmece, where Tuyap Palas is located. This route generally bypasses the heavily congested central Istanbul areas, making for a relatively straightforward drive. However, Istanbul traffic is renowned for its unpredictability, especially during peak hours (morning and evening commutes) or on Fridays and weekends when many residents travel outside the city.
Under normal traffic conditions, the taxi journey from IST to Tuyap Palas can take anywhere from 45 minutes to 1 hour and 15 minutes. During periods of heavy congestion, this time could extend to 1.5 hours or even longer. It's advisable to factor in potential delays, particularly if you have a tight schedule or a specific appointment at Tuyap Palas. Most taxi drivers will use navigation apps to find the most efficient route, adapting to real-time traffic conditions. Taxi Fares: Estimating Your Cost
Taxi fares in Istanbul are determined by a meter, which calculates the cost based on a base fee, per-kilometre rate, and waiting time. As of recent updates, there is a standard daytime tariff, and sometimes a slightly higher night tariff (though this distinction is becoming less common for airport transfers). For the journey from Istanbul Airport (IST) to Tuyap Palas, you should expect the fare to range from approximately 800 TL to 1200 TL. This is an estimate and can vary based on traffic conditions, the specific route taken, and any potential bridge or tunnel tolls that might apply. The Northern Marmara Motorway, which is often used, is a toll road, and these tolls are added to your final fare. It's always best to clarify with the driver if tolls are included or added separately, though typically they are added automatically by the meter system.
Payment can usually be made in Turkish Lira (TL) cash. While some taxis accept credit cards, it's not universally guaranteed, and card machines might occasionally be out of order. Therefore, having sufficient cash in local currency is highly recommended. You can find ATMs at Istanbul Airport to withdraw Turkish Lira upon arrival. Tipping is not mandatory in Turkish taxis but is appreciated for good service; rounding up the fare to the nearest convenient amount is a common practice.
